This Cold Painted Statuette of an Art Deco-Style Woman and Her Dog captures the elegance and sophistication of the early 20th century. The sculpture features a poised woman dressed in a flowing red gown with gold embellishments, holding a blue fan in one hand while resting the other on her hip. Her cloche hat, adorned with a floral accent, adds to the period charm. Standing atop a round marble base, the figurine is accompanied by a small dog at her feet, reinforcing the refined and fashionable aesthetic of the Art Deco era.
